Secomea, a Danish industrial cybersecurity company, is seeking an Enterprise Sales Development Representative for the North & UKI pod. You will partner with Territory Managers to identify target accounts across UK & Ireland and Northern Europe, developing opportunities into qualified enterprise pipeline.
You’ll use AI and sales tools to research accounts, engage stakeholders across IT, OT and operations, and maintain accurate CRM data. Fluent English is essential; Dutch is a plus.
At Secomea, our Sales Development team plays a critical role in creating and developing new business opportunities across manufacturers, machine builders and industrial organizations.
As an Enterprise Sales Development Representative for our North & UKI pod, you'll work closely with Territory Managers and the wider commercial team to identify the right accounts, engage relevant stakeholders and develop opportunities into qualified enterprise pipeline.
Your primary focus will be supporting our growth across the UK & Ireland and Northern European markets.
This is not simply an appointment-setting role. We want our SDRs to understand the businesses they target, recognize relevant market and customer signals, and have credible conversations with prospects.
You'll use modern sales technology and AI to make research, preparation and personalization more effective—giving you more time to focus on developing business and engaging customers.
